Assessing Your Slumber Demands and Preferences

How does one choose the right mattress to match their personal sleep needs? Identifying sleep tendencies starts with understanding personal comfort levels and sleeping positions. Side sleepers may need softer mattresses to reduce pressure on shoulders and hips, while back and stomach sleepers often benefit from firmer options that help maintain spinal alignment. Additionally, an individual's body weight can influence mattress choice; heavier individuals might prefer materials that offer better durability and support.

Temperature regulation is a important factor. Some mattresses integrate cooling technologies to avoid overheating during sleep. Allergies and material sensitivities also matter; hypoallergenic options might be required for those susceptible to discomfort. Ultimately, the selection process should include trying various models to assess comfort and support firsthand. By factoring in these elements, one can navigate the diverse mattress market to find an option that is tailored to their specific sleeping needs.

Picking the Right Mattress Based on Your Sleep Habits

Comprehending individual sleep styles is crucial when choosing the proper mattress. Different sleep positions—back, side, and stomach—require specific support and comfort grades. For back sleepers, a medium-firm mattress generally provides the perfect equilibrium, positioning the spine while delivering necessary support. Side sleepers, on the other hand, benefit from softer mattresses that cushion the shoulders and hips, relevant information reducing pressure points. Stomach sleepers should consider firmer options to avoid too much sagging, which can lead to spinal misalignment.

Additionally, aspects such as body weight and personal preferences shape mattress choice. Heavier individuals may prefer firm mattresses that offer better support, while lighter sleepers might find softer options more comfortable. Ultimately, grasping one's sleep style and specific needs is vital for making an informed decision, ensuring a restful night and improved overall health.

How Regularly Should I Switch My Mattress?

Experts recommend replacing a mattress every 7 to 10 years, depending on use, quality, and individual comfort. Signs of wear, such as sagging or persistent discomfort, may suggest it's time for a replacement sooner.

What Are the methods to extend My Mattress longevity?

To maintain mattress durability, you must consistently turn it, use a mattress protector, avoid excessive weight on it, clean it in accordance with manufacturer instructions, and provide proper support from the bed frame to avoid sagging.

What's the most effective approach to discard an worn Mattress?

A leading method for discarding an old mattress requires looking into local waste programs, offering if in good condition, or organizing a pickup with waste management services. Responsible disposal cuts down on landfill waste and bolsters environmental stewardship.
